Nevertheless, there are sometimes legitimate reasons to use scoped services inside singletons. Spinner only retrieving the first item from SQL Server database. Acting as terminating middleware that sends a response back (such as the static file middleware) and therefore does not proceed to the next middleware in the pipeline (unless it cannot handle the request). Scope field specifies if only cluster-scoped resources ("Cluster") or namespace-scoped. Webhooks respond with a 200 HTTP status code, and a body containing an. Cannot resolve scoped service 'xxx' from root provider' when AsMultipleServerHostBuilder() · Issue #465 · kerryjiang/SuperSocket ·. Mailboxprocessor × 1.
- Cannot resolve scoped service from root provider or account
- Cannot resolve scoped service from root provider access
- Cannot resolve scoped service from root provided by bravenet
- Cannot resolve scoped service from root provider using
- Before and after land cleaning view
- Is clearing land a land improvement
- Restoring degraded land before and after
- Land clearing and preparation
- Land clearing in my area
- Before and after land cleaning services
Cannot Resolve Scoped Service From Root Provider Or Account
Popular Answer When you call tService, you're directly resolving a scoped service from the application container which isn't allowed. Rules are used to match incoming requests. Scoped services only exist per-request, while singleton services are created once and the instance is shared. After you create the webhook configuration, the system will take a few seconds to honor the new configuration. Service has to be compatible with each other in order to inject the. I think pretty much everything is is added as "Transient" at the moment, except for one other that also uses RestSharp. Using scoped services inside singletons. In Databricks we can create and access secrets in two different ways: Azure Key vault backed secrete scopeDatabrick backed secret scope. Singleton services can be resolved by constructor injection in. "pods/*"matches all subresources of pods. The first, as with all middleware (regardless of style), is to register the middleware in the Configure method of your Startup class as discussed above (alternatively, you may want to use the Configure method directly on the host builder). If at some point, you do really need to consume a scoped service inside a singleton, then the IServiceScopeFactory is your friend. Example of a response to forbid a request, customizing the HTTP status code and message presented to the user: { "apiVersion": "", "kind": "AdmissionReview", "response": { "uid": "", "allowed": false, "status": { "code": 403, "message": "You cannot do this because it is Tuesday and your name starts with A"}}}. Whereas a "scoped" instance in Core is "a new instance per page request" which cannot be fulfilled when the parent is singleton.
Html-templating × 1. API servers can make objects available via multiple API groups or versions. IHostEnvironment' has been registered net core 6. Cannot resolve scoped service from root provider using. Coding diacritics × 1. While it's not 100% wrong in certain cases, we block this by default because it's usually a result of buggy code. You can use OpenSSL to convert certificates and keys to PEM format. 0 web app this sample RazorViewEngineEmailTemplates to create an html email body from View.
Cannot Resolve Scoped Service From Root Provider Access
It's probably coming from resolving dependencies in the RazorViewToStringRenderer class but I have no idea how to fix this. Cannot consumed Scoped service from Singleton. Cannot resolve scoped service from root provider or account. How to configure Azure App Service logging provider for an Core app? Each webhook defines the following things. Proper way to initialize a background service in dot net core. It is recommended to exclude the namespace where your webhook is running with a namespaceSelector. As we are adhering to a convention, we should stick with constructor injection and have the next delegate injected here.
Objects and services need to be created and destroyed at different times in different ways. Getlastwin32error × 1. W3sib3AiOiAiYWRkIiwgInBhdGgiOiAiL3NwZWMvcmVwbGljYXMiLCAidmFsdWUiOiAzfV0=. Allowed: falsein the admission response. In the second case above, reinvoking the webhook will result in the webhook failing on its own output. Cannot resolve scoped service from root provided by bravenet. Cannot run Asp Net Core API on IIS. C# Windows Forms - Select and Copy Multiple Files w MultiSelect, OpenFileDialog, & FileBrowserDialog. The key to this is by writing your middleware class as an implementation of the IMiddleware interface which has a single method, InvokeAsync. 16+: # - name: # user:... # and optionally create a second stanza using only the DNS name of the service for compatibility with 1. Use warning messages to describe problems the client making the API request should correct or be aware of. A webhook running inside the cluster might cause deadlocks for its own deployment if it is configured to intercept resources required to start its own pods. To use standard SSL with a load balancer and its resources, you must supply a certificate.
Cannot Resolve Scoped Service From Root Provided By Bravenet
StreamReader path changes automatically. 2 usage, where you call dAutofac() on the WebHostBuilder. Accessing database table in authentication attribute. Mutual TLS or other ways to authenticate the clients, see. Doc elt upgrade × 1. If you believe this to be true of your use case, then please read on. Core Web API - cannot convert from 'licationUser' to 'equest'. IServiceScopeFactory is itself a singleton, which is why this works). What is interesting is seeing how the RequestDelegate is expressed as an anonymous function. Failmeans that an error calling the webhook causes the admission to fail and the API request to be rejected. Example of a minimal response from a webhook to forbid a request: { "apiVersion": "", "kind": "AdmissionReview", "response": { "uid": "", "allowed": false}}. Dynamic Admission Control. We'll occasionally send you account related emails.
The way I make this decision is by asking myself: "Does this service require context from a request? " This error message varies based on the client type. This means that you can not inject it as a constructor parameter in. The call to the Use method is written inside the Configure method of the Startup class (on via the Configure method on the HostBuilder). Which run an API server which might need to make calls to this. Webhooks indicate whether they have side effects using the. Your load balancer does not accept encrypted traffic from client servers. IServiceProvider) into the middleware constructor, create. Such installations are likely to be non-portable or not readily. It is important to make sure that the scope only exists for as long as is necessary, and that it is properly disposed of once you have finished with it. The mapping is decided by checking if the signature of the Invoke/InvokeAsync method exactly matches the RequestDelegate signature (e. it only requires a single parameter of type HttpContext), it will use the method directly as the RequestDelegate function. Persistent data structure × 1.
Cannot Resolve Scoped Service From Root Provider Using
Note that ojectTo is more limited than, as only what is allowed by the underlying LINQ provider is supported. Here is a mutating webhook configured to reject an API request if errors are encountered calling the admission webhook: apiVersion: kind: MutatingWebhookConfiguration webhooks: - name: failurePolicy: Fail. Status subresources in all API groups and versions: apiVersion: kind: ValidatingWebhookConfiguration webhooks: - name: rules: - operations: ["UPDATE"] apiGroups: ["*"] apiVersions: ["*"] resources: ["*/status"] scope: "*". The context parameter gives us access to an HttpContext instance which in turn gives us access to the request and response objects. "env"set, otherwise add an. Matching requests: rules. You may also deploy your webhooks outside of the cluster. Private readonly IServiceScopeFactory _scopeFactory; public MySingleton(IServiceScopeFactory scopeFactory). In this post I want to keep the focus on understanding how middleware works with dependency injection lifetimes rather than the mechanics of how the middleware pipeline itself is built and executes each pipeline middleware in turn. A webhook must explicitly indicate that it will not have side-effects when run with. For example when you have a dbcontext, the objects life time will be the same as the scope where it is created. This is the approach you usually take if want to do something simple in your middleware that has no dependencies that would need to be resolved by the dependency injection container as the delegate does not interact with the container. Decrypting a Private Key. I changed its registration to Scoped and it all works now: dScoped(); 2.
Webhooks are required to support at least one. So a webhook response to add that label would be: { "apiVersion": "", "kind": "AdmissionReview", "response": { "uid": "", "allowed": true, "patchType": "JSONPatch", "patch": "W3sib3AiOiAiYWRkIiwgInBhdGgiOiAiL3NwZWMvcmVwbGljYXMiLCAidmFsdWUiOiAzfV0="}}. A service reference by specifying the. Click the Create button.. Use the Databricks CLI databricks secrets list-scopes command to verify that the scope was created successfully.. For an example of using the secrets when accessing Azure Blob storage, see Mount an Azure Blob storage container.
API servers send the first. This page describes how to build, configure, use, and monitor admission webhooks. Combine the server certificate () and the. Getting-started × 1. How to remove Authentication-related routes from ServiceStack Metadata Plugins? You should also avoid consuming transient service from a scoped service.
Changing whether a service is injected as scoped or transient via the Core DI container at runtime? By clicking "Sign up for GitHub", you agree to our terms of service and. Visible to All Users. Principle of least authority × 1. The following example of a concatenated certificate chain file includes four certificates: -----BEGIN CERTIFICATE----- Base64-encoded_certificate -----END CERTIFICATE----- -----BEGIN CERTIFICATE----- Base64-encoded_certificate -----END CERTIFICATE----- -----BEGIN CERTIFICATE----- Base64-encoded_certificate -----END CERTIFICATE----- -----BEGIN CERTIFICATE----- Base64-encoded_certificate -----END CERTIFICATE-----.
Tree removal by hand is usually the most expensive and time consuming method, however it can be the best alternative when large equipment is not an more about tree removal. Here's a brief introduction to the most popular land clearing techniques. The hearing examiner will address the following items as written findings and determinations before issuing a decision: 1. Debris is moved into piles, and a controlled burn is conducted to get rid of it. Are there any pieces of vegetation, such as trees, that I want to keep?
Before And After Land Cleaning View
The fence shall be a minimum of four feet high and may be higher if needed to ensure clear visual delineation. When using a mulcher as a form of land clearing, you reduce the need to come back and fix up the land. Journal of Agronomy and Crop Science 174:1-8. Description of the methods to be used for all proposed forest practices and land clearing activities; 3. This gas powered string trimmer has a lot of great attachments for clearing land too. Undeveloped land is a valuable and diminishing resource. It will also vary based on the tools you already own and what equipment will need to be purchased or rented. Additionally, many of the approved herbicides are relatively low in toxicity and have minimal to no lasting impacts on soil (McNabb, 1997).. edu/herbicides-and-forest-vegetation-management. The goal of the restoration plan shall be a site condition that, to the greatest extent practical, equals the site condition that would have existed in the absence of the clearing activity. Land preparation and earthmoving are vital steps in the project. I've used my reciprocating saw for a lot of yard cleanup- probably not what it's intended for, but I often use what I have on hand, rather than buying more tools. The second-growth forests of today are very different from the dense forests and huge trees our fore-bearers encountered. Worsening Climate Change.
Is Clearing Land A Land Improvement
A family would invite other settler families from within a 15 or 20-mile radius to attend the bee. In some areas, stump fences remain a distinguising feature of the rural landscape. No nails, rope, cable, signs, or fencing shall be attached to any tree within the tree protection areas. If full compliance is not found, a mitigation plan to address any identified violations is required for the parcel in question. One settler in McGillivray Township reported that he and his wife cut trees on 8 acres over the winter and the next spring they logged most of it by hand. Step 1: Tree Removal. A protective fence shall be placed around those tree protection areas located on building lots being cleared using the alternative process and those tree protection areas associated with utility installation. C. In the event of a conflict between this chapter and any other ordinance, resolution or development regulation adopted by the city codified or not codified that sets forth policy or criteria for land clearing or forest practices, this chapter shall control. Have the wood chopped and split into logs and store it in a cool, dry place. Many softwood trees stumps rotted away after a year or two, but hardwood stumps persisted eight to ten years, and resinous stumps of pine trees even longer. 100 Removal of development moratorium. You can then choose to keep the mulch for use on your property, or perhaps sell it to a landscaper.
Restoring Degraded Land Before And After
The contractor you entrust with your land clearing has a vital role in your project's process. P. Chemical containers shall be removed from the area of application and disposed of in a manner consistent with label directions or removed and cleaned for reuse in a manner consistent with any applicable regulations of the Washington State Department of Agriculture or Washington State or local health departments. "Blazing" means minor nonvehicular cutting or removal of vegetation, including trees, shrubs or ground cover, sufficient for line-of-site surveying and foot access trails to the extent that the site is not otherwise significantly disturbed. In some cases, they may contract with other companies to take care of specific tasks. D. Slash from clearing should preferably be chipped and used in native vegetation areas on the site within one year of the clearing activity. Once the work was done, the choppers would collect their pay and continue on to work for subsequent families. Provides a tool to determine mature crown width on certain species. T. Additional, site-specific requirements may be established after a site visit by the city. The main difference is that most hardwood trees vigorously sprout on the stump unless something is done to kill the root system of each tree cut. No vehicles, construction materials, fuel, or other materials shall be placed in tree protection areas.
Land Clearing And Preparation
Food production is the most common reason for land clearing. Depending on the needs of your specific site, further development is needed after or during the land-clearing process. If you're in a farming group, you've probably hear about using animals such as goats or pigs to clear land. After a discussion, we found the best way to protect the property from fire damage was to clear the regrowth and ground all the stumps. 09 RCW, including but not limited to building permits, right-of-way permits, subdivisions, conditional use permits, rezones, and variances on the subject property. The area that is permitted to be developed shall not exceed the minimum lot size for the underlying zoning district, in addition to the minimum area necessary to provide safe vehicular access; 2. Soil and Water Conservation Districts. F. Any other information deemed necessary to comply with the provisions of RCW 76. This is a good option if you are planning to thin a small area to come in and build a house or other structure, and want to create a safe buffer for fire dangers. I don't like to wave electronic devices with sharp blades above my head so I use a manual tool instead. At our last home, the land was pretty wet and our neighbors had issues installing a pool; the installers had to run a sump pump to remove water from the soil to get the pool base into the ground. The tree plan shall indicate the species and size of tree and precise location of all trees of a six-inch diameter or greater located within the area proposed for clearing.
Land Clearing In My Area
The appropriate land development permits have been issued and an acceptable site or clearing plan has been prepared and submitted to the department; and. If you'd like to see what we're looking at clearing, here's a tour of the area and some of the issues we're running into. E. Land clearing on developed land as defined in this chapter which would not otherwise require a permit or SEPA review. Wood workers would love to get their hands on virgin wood that has been left untouched for many years. Selective herbicides can be used to prevent the growth of broadleaf plants and brush. Caution: The weight and leverage provided by the tree are necessary to unearth the stump and main root structure of the tree. Such approval and notice to proceed may be granted at the same time or after the underlying permit is granted. Sometimes a worker at a home improvement store can also help you identify which tools are required to clear the land. If things go well in this stage, it'll help to set the rest of your project up for success. Do you want to take back all that space you have and do something with it?
Before And After Land Cleaning Services
H. "Development moratorium" means the denial by the city of Mount Vernon of all applications for permits or approvals for a period of six years as established in Chapter 76. These amendments, along with proper seeding rates, should be applied at the right time of year, usually spring or fall, for optimal growth. Seeding There are several types of cover crops that can be planted and easily maintained in the short and long term. This includes but is not limited to: road and trail construction; harvesting, final and intermediate; pre-commercial thinning; reforestation; fertilization; prevention and suppression of diseases and insects; salvage of trees; and brush control. Better protection requires a fence 10 to 20 feet away from the trunk, or ideally out to the drip line (picture the tree top as an umbrella, the edge of the umbrella is the drip line) of a mature tree. They need to be sheared once or twice a year, unless you get hair sheep, and the fleeces can be used for weaving, knitting and crochet.
Mulching also improves the condition of the soil. The ground may, however, be frozen, and it's not always my favorite weather to work out in. Heavy smoke would hang over the land by day, and at night the burning fires and sparks shot upward to illuminate the sky. Clearing Land the Old Fashioned Way. Once the spread of invasive species has started, it is tough to stop and regain control. 070 and, in addition, the following standards are met: 1. Prior to permit approval, the applicant shall be required to furnish a performance bond or cash guarantee to the city to secure the applicant's obligation for restoration in the event building permits are not obtained within two years of completion of the clearing activity. They provide protection from sun, wind, and rain, and are a beautiful scenic addition.